[0012] Example 1

[0013] A preparation method of ginseng chewable tablets includes the following steps:

[0014] 1) Wash the ginseng, slice it, put it in a steamer, cook for 8 hours, take it out and dry;

[0015] 2) Preparation of pear juice: Wash the fresh pears, remove the pits, squeeze the juice with a juicer, filter, and boil the filtered pear juice over medium heat for 3 hours;

[0016] 3) Preparation of brown sugar water: take the brown sugar and water at a weight ratio of 1:3, take the brown sugar and water, mix well, and heat for 5 minutes;

[0017] 4) Take 10 parts of pear juice, 10 parts of honey, and 8 parts of brown sugar water to prepare a solution, put 1 part of ginseng slices into the prepared solution and decoct for 5 hours, then remove and dry.

Abstract

The invention relates to a method for preparing ginseng chewable tablets. The invention adopts a technical proposal that the method comprises the following steps: washing ginseng, cutting the ginseng into slices, putting the ginseng into a steamer, steaming the ginseng for 8 to 10 hours, taking out and drying the ginseng; preparing pear juice, namely washing clean fresh pears, pitting the pears, using a juicer to squeeze juice, filtering the juice and boiling the filtered pear juice over medium heat for 3 to 4 hours; preparing brown sugar water, namely taking brown sugar and water according to that the weight ratio of the brown sugar to the water is 1:3-7, mixing the two well and heating the two for 5 to 15 minutes; and preparing a solution by taking10 to 15 portions of pear juice, 10 to 20 portions of honey and 8 to 25 portions of brown sugar water; and putting 1 portion of ginseng slices into the prepared solution, decocting the solution for 5 to 10 hours, taking out and drying the ginseng slices. The ginseng chewable tablets prepared by the method can be taken at any time and have good taste, and nutrient components of the ginseng are easy to absorb.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of health food preparation, in particular to a method for preparing chewable ginseng tablets that are easy to eat. Background technique [0002] Ginseng, commonly known as "stick", is a perennial herbaceous plant of Araliaceae. It is a famous and precious tonic at home and abroad. According to historical records: ginseng has the effects of "replenishing the five internal organs, calming the spirit, calming the soul, relieving palpitations, improving eyesight and improving intelligence" , long-term fitness and longevity, has a medicinal history of about 4,000 years in my country, and has great medical value and economic value. Especially for those who are weak and sick and need to recover after surgery, regular consumption of ginseng is of great benefit to the recovery of physical fitness.
